After a series of setbacks, the Biden administration is preparing another package worth more than $2 billion for Ukraine, after Kyiv warned that Vladimir Putin is planning a new strategy to win the war.

What Happened: The new package of military aid for Ukraine is expected to include longer-range rockets, other munitions and weapons for Kyiv to defend against Russia, two U.S. officials told Reuters on Tuesday.

The anonymous official sources said that the U.S. would announce the package as soon as this week. It is expected to include support equipment for Patriot air defense systems, precision-guided munitions and Javelin anti-tank weapons.

Since the onset of the war in February last year, Washington has sent $27.2 billion worth of security assistance to Ukraine.
